﻿@charset "utf-8";
/* CSS Document */
*{padding:0; margin:0; font-size:12px; text-decoration:none; list-style:none; border:none;}
body{background:url(../images/bg_body.gif) repeat-x 0 430px #000;}
.bg_01,.bg_02,.bg_03,.bg_04{width:1000px; margin:0 auto; position:relative;}
.bg_01{background:url(../images/bg_banner.jpg) no-repeat; height:651px;}
.bg_02{background:url(../images/bg_01.gif) no-repeat; height:428px; overflow:hidden;}
.bg_03{background:url(../images/bg_02.gif) no-repeat; height:597px; margin-top:15px;}
.bg_04{background:url(../images/bg_03.gif) no-repeat; height:381px;}

.nav{width:775px; height:30px; position:absolute; top:41px; left:130px;}
.nav a{margin:0 12px; color:#e99243;}
.nav a.choose{color:#FFE3C7;}
.bg_01 .list{position:relative; left:10px; top:404px;}
.bg_01 .list a{margin-right:13px;}
.bg_01 .list a img{width:230px; height:148px; border:2px solid #000;}
.bg_01 .list a img:hover{border-color:#ad783b;}

.bg_01 h1{font-size:20px; font-family:"微软雅黑"; color:#ffe3c7; font-weight:300; position:absolute; bottom:48px; left:340px;}
.tjxl div ul li{float:left; width:470px; margin:0 0 25px 24px; overflow:hidden;}
.tjxl div ul li a img,.tjxl div ul li div{float:left;}
.tjxl div ul li a img{width:125px; height:70px;}
.tjxl div ul li div{margin-left:10px; width:316px; overflow:hidden;}
.tjxl div ul li div h2{font-size:14px; white-space:nowrap;}
.tjxl div ul{padding:12px 0;}
.tjxl div ul li div p{margin-top:10px; line-height:1.6em;}
.tjxl div ul li div p a{margin-left:10px; color:#cc8d4b;}
.tjxl div ul li div p a:hover{color:#ffe3c7;}

.bg_02 p.txt{width:520px; height:175px; line-height:1.8em; color:#dcb37b; font-size:14px; position:absolute; left:340px; top:228px; overflow:hidden;}
a.sw_ckxq{width:120px; height:52px; display:block; background:url(../images/bg_sw.gif) no-repeat; position:absolute; right:0; bottom:27px;}
.bg_02 .tit{width:46px; height:62px; background:url(../images/shanguagnzi.gif) no-repeat; position:absolute; bottom:143px; left:286px;}

.bg_03 div{width:100%; float:left; margin-top:15px;}
.bg_03 div h2{font-size:16px; color:#fff; font-family:"微软雅黑"; margin-bottom:16px; margin-left:12px;}
.bg_03 div ul li{width:170px; float:left; margin:0 12px;}
.bg_03 div a{display:block;}
.bg_03 div a img{width:165px; height:100px; border:2px solid #ffe4c7;}
.bg_03 div a p{text-align:center; margin-top:10px; color:#ffe4c7;}

.bg_04 div{padding-top:60px; padding-left:25px; overflow:hidden;}
.bg_04 div dl{float:left; width:203px; overflow:hidden; margin:0 20px;}
.bg_04 div dl dt{font-size:16px; font-weight:700; font-family:"微软雅黑"; color:#fff; position:relative; margin-bottom:10px;}
.bg_04 div dl dt a{color:#ffe4c7; line-height:25px; position:absolute; right:0;}
.bg_04 ul li a{line-height:2em; color:#ffe4c7; white-space:nowrap;}